What is a Garage Opener Motor?

A garage opener motor is a type of motor that is specifically designed to automate the opening and closing of a garage door. These motors are typically powered by electricity and are controlled by a remote or keypad. They work by activating a mechanism that pulls or pushes the garage door along a track, allowing it to open and close smoothly.

There are several different types of garage opener motors available on the market, including chain-drive, belt-drive, and screw-drive motors. Each type of motor operates in a slightly different way, but they all serve the same basic function of opening and closing the garage door.

How do garage opener motors Work?

Garage opener motors work by converting electrical energy into mechanical energy, which is used to open and close the garage door. When a homeowner presses the button on their remote or keypad, a signal is sent to the motor, which activates a mechanism that pulls or pushes the garage door along a track.

Chain-drive garage opener motors use a chain to pull the garage door along a track, while belt-drive motors use a belt and screw-drive motors use a screw. Each type of motor operates slightly differently, but they all serve the same basic function of opening and closing the garage door.

In addition to the motor itself, garage door opener systems also include sensors and safety features to prevent accidents and damage. For example, most garage opener motors come with sensors that detect obstructions in the door’s path and automatically stop the door from closing if something is in the way. This helps to prevent injuries and damage to property.

How to Maintain garage opener motors

Like any mechanical device, garage opener motors require regular maintenance to ensure they continue to function properly. Here are some tips for maintaining your garage opener motor:

1. Inspect the motor and track for damage or wear and tear. If you notice any issues, such as strange noises or slow operation, it may be time to replace or repair the motor.

2. Keep the track clean and free of debris. Dirt and debris can cause the garage door to get stuck or operate slowly, so it’s important to regularly clean the track to ensure smooth operation.

3. Lubricate the moving parts of the motor. Garage opener motors have several moving parts that can wear out over time, so it’s important to lubricate them regularly to prevent damage.

4. Test the safety features of the garage opener system. Make sure that the sensors are working properly and that the door stops immediately if an obstruction is detected.

By following these tips, homeowners can ensure that their garage opener motor continues to function properly and provide convenience and security for years to come.
